// CRON_DRIFT_TOLERANCE_MS: do not lower this without reading the notes.
// During the March investigation we found Larchpool schedulers drifting
// up to 40s under load because the tick loop blocked on lease renewal.
// Anything under 45000 here causes spurious "missed run" alerts and
// duplicate job enqueues when the drift self-corrects. Fixed properly
// upstream in the lease client; this constant is the safety margin.
// The build where the fix landed is identified by the token below.

session token of fahif-fahip = htk9_c6d6868e9

Ticket: Slimmed image breaks runtime on Pellarc build agents.

Repro steps:
1. Build the hollowed image with the strip-layers profile enabled.
2. Push to the staging registry and deploy to the canary pool.
3. Container exits with a missing shared-library error within ten seconds.

Expected: parity with the full image. Actual: crash loop. Suspect the trim step removes the resolver libs. To pull the failing image from the staging registry, authenticate with the token below.

session JWT of tawip-kajog = eyJhbGciOiJIUzI1NiIsInR5cCI6IkpXVCJ9.eyJzdWIiOiI2dKYGGIn0.afsnASii

Q2 Planning Note — Branch Managers

Procurement has opened a second-source search for the resin components currently supplied solely by Talvren Polymers. Candidate vendors in the Ostmere and Carnholt regions are under evaluation, with qualification trials set for mid-quarter. Branches should maintain existing order volumes and flag any Talvren delivery issues promptly. The confidential note on supply plans appears below.

board note of tawip-fajop: Lamwynix Holdings is in early talks to buy Tammirax Works for about $473.8 million. The Istax launch date is November 23, and nothing goes to the press before then. Legal wants the Aldielek Partners term sheet countersigned before May 19.

Release checklist — Furrowlink telemetry gateway (Meridale plant build). Before tagging: flash two bench units, confirm CAN-bus heartbeat under 500ms, and run the soil-sensor replay suite twice (first pass warms the cache, only the second counts). Do not ship if the OTA rollback test is skipped. Record the passing pipeline's build token in the release log; it is printed below for this cut.

pipeline stamp: htk6_c9ba45